Justin and Lilian can sort out the will by relevant paperwork. They can sort out Next of Kin by relevant paperwork. They can sort out pension rights by relevant paperwork. Etc etc etc. Or they could have got married and sorted it all out by a single signature on the wedding register.
For a man trying to avoid paperwork, Justin is going about it the wrong way.
Unless the plan was also to avoid the obligations.Hmm
